RESOLUTION PETITIONING THE ORANGE COUNTY BOARD OF COMMISSIONERS TO REQUEST <br /> THE NORTH CAROLINA D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ION TO CLOSE S.B. 1100 AND <br /> O A O S.R. 1116 AS NECESSARY TO SERVE THE BEST INTERESTS OF THE PEOPLE OF ORANGE <br /> 4 COUNTY TO PERMIT CONSTRUCTION, OPERATION, AND PROTECTION OF THE CANE CREEK <br /> RESERVOIR <br /> WHEREAS, in order to serve the best interests of the people of Orange County, <br /> and particularly in order to provide for and to assure a safe and adequate public <br /> water supply for present and future Orange County residents who are served by the <br /> public water system operated by the Orange Water and Sewer Authority, the Authority <br /> has acquired approximately 695 acres of the total of approximately 758 acres <br /> necessary for construction of the permanent Cane Creek Reservoir in Bingham <br /> Township, Orange County, North Carolina, and expects to acquire the remaining <br /> approximately 63 acres within the near future; and <br /> WHEREAS, the Authority has constructed a temporary impoundment on a part of the <br /> lands it has acquired on Cane Creek and is presently using the temporary impoundment <br /> as an essential source to supply the existing demand for water in its service area <br /> in Orange County; and <br /> WHEREAS, the Authority has commenced construction activities at the permanent <br /> dam site on lands it has acquired for the Cane Creek Reservoir, and plans to <br /> commence in the near future certain other activities on lands it has acquired for <br /> construction and operation of the permanent Cane Creek Reservoir; and <br /> WHEREAS, the permanent Cane Creek Reservoir will result in the impoundment of <br /> lake waters over and across a portion of S.R. 1100 and over and across a portion of <br /> S.R. 1116; and <br /> WHEREAS, it is essential that those portions of the above roads be abandoned <br /> and closed between the boundaries of the property acquisition lines of the Authority <br /> in order to construct, operate, and protect the Cane Creek Reservoir and thus to <br /> serve the best interests of the citizens of Orange County, North Carolina, by <br /> augmentation and protection of the public water supply available to the citizens of <br /> Orange County. <br /> N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ED: <br /> 1. That to permit construction, operation, and protection of the Cane Creek <br /> Reservoir, the Board of Directors of Orange Water and Sewer Authority hereby <br /> petitions that the members of the Orange County Board of Commissioners request, <br /> pursuant to the North Carolina General Statutes 136-63, that the North Carolina <br /> Board of Transportation abandon and close that portion of S.R. 1100 beginning at its <br /> intersection with Cane Creek and running northwest a distance of approximately 1600 <br /> feet, and beginning at its intersection with Cane Creek and running south a distance <br /> of approximately 875 feet, and abandon and close that portion of S.R. 1116 beginning <br /> at its intersection with Cane Creek and running north a distance of approximately <br /> 260 feet, and beginning at its intersection with Cane Creek and running south a <br /> distance of approximately 330 feet, with limits of final abandonment and closing of <br /> both S.R. 1100 and S.R. 1116 to be all portions of each road within and to the <br /> boundaries of the properties owned by Orange Water and Sewer Authority. <br />
